Skoda Finance, a brand of Volkswagen Finance Pvt Ltd, has announced a new EMI scheme that gives customers a chance to buy a Rapid saloon with more ease. The scheme enables customers to pay the EMI a year after the purchase of the car. The balance payment can be paid through what Skoda calls ‘unique repayment options’ thereafter.
Speaking about the offer, Kamal Basu, marketing head, Skoda India, said, “Keeping in mind the prevailing market sentiments, we have introduced this innovative scheme for consumers. This offer gives them a great opportunity to own a Skoda Rapid, with a convenient re- payment option which is offered to suit their convenience.”
